Ear Ease Matters: Dr. Goldberg's Tips for Avoiding Hearing Aid Domes Itch

Do you find yourself constantly scratching your hearing aid domes because of discomfort? Many of people experience this frustrating challenge with their hearing aids. Thankfully, Dr. Goldberg has some helpful recommendations to help you avoid that pesky itch. First and foremost, ensure your domes are the correct dimension for your ears. Ill-fitting domes can trap moisture, leading to irritation. Additionally, clean your domes regularly with a delicate cloth and warm water. This helps eliminate buildup of earwax and bacteria that can trigger itching.

  • Explore using memory foam domes, which tend to be more tolerable for sensitive ears.
  • Avoid touching your ears excessively as this can introduce microorganisms
  • Talk to your audiologist if you experience persistent irritation. They may recommend new dome materials or hearing aid settings to enhance your comfort.

By following these simple suggestions, you can say goodbye to those bothersome itchy domes and enjoy the advantages of your hearing aids with renewed satisfaction.
